- 浏览: 21166 次
- 性别:
- 来自: 苏州
最新评论
-
jiasky:
联想到了最近看的一部美国纪录片《食品工厂》,还好,我们代码中的 ...
单工厂模式,工厂模式和抽象工厂模式超级简单介绍 -
javacn_org:
26种 基本设计模式 都是非常简单的
单工厂模式,工厂模式和抽象工厂模式超级简单介绍 -
berlou:
对JDON那个网站特别无语。
单工厂模式,工厂模式和抽象工厂模式超级简单介绍 -
berlou:
简单工厂模式纯粹是玩具, 抽象工厂和工厂方法模式才是正道。
单工厂模式,工厂模式和抽象工厂模式超级简单介绍 -
1sun1:
我不适高手,只能写到这种程度,看后如有不适请见谅 - -!楼上 ...
单工厂模式,工厂模式和抽象工厂模式超级简单介绍
相关推荐
抽象工厂模式(Abstract Factory Pattern)是围绕一个超级工厂创建其他工厂。该超级工厂又称为其他工厂的工厂。这种类型的设计模式属于创建型模式,它提供了一种创建对象的最佳方式。 在抽象工厂模式中,接口是负责...
抽象工厂模式是围绕一个超级工厂创建其他工厂。该超级工厂又称为其他工厂的工厂。这种类型的设计模式属于创建型模式,它提供了一种创建对象的最佳方式。在抽象工厂模式中,接口是负责创建一个相关对象的工厂,不需要...
1.超级经典抽象工厂,觉得能让你理解 2.工厂设计模式 3.和简单工厂融为一体
# 抽象工厂模式(Abstract Factory Pattern)是围绕一个超级工厂创建其他工厂。# 该超级工厂又称为其他工厂的工厂。这种类型的设计模式属于创建型模式,它提供了一种创建对象的最佳方式。# 在抽象工厂模式中,接口是...
工厂模式是一种设计模式,它提供了一种创建对象的最佳方式,通过抽象工厂类创建具体产品实例,使得代码更加灵活且易于维护。工具的这一特性使得开发者无需手动编写大量重复的代码,如数据库访问层、业务逻辑层和服务...
1. **创建型模式**(Creational Patterns):这类模式关注对象的创建过程,包括单例模式(Singleton)、工厂方法模式(Factory Method)、抽象工厂模式(Abstract Factory)、建造者模式(Builder)和原型模式...
抽象工厂模式是围绕一个超级工厂创建其他工厂的模式。这个超级工厂也被称为其他工厂的工厂。在抽象工厂模式中,接口负责创建相关对象的工厂,不需要显式指定它们的类。每个生成的工厂都能按照工厂模式提供对象。在本...
创建型模式关注对象的创建过程,如单例模式(Singleton)、工厂模式(Factory Method)和抽象工厂模式(Abstract Factory);结构型模式处理对象组合和结构,如适配器模式(Adapter)、装饰器模式(Decorator)和...
- 抽象工厂模式(Abstract Factory):提供一个创建一系列相关或相互依赖对象的接口,无需指定它们的具体类。 - 建造者模式(Builder):将复杂对象的构建与其表示分离,使得同样的构建过程可以创建不同的表示。 ...
工厂模式是一种创建型设计模式,它提供了一个创建对象的接口,但允许子类决定实例化哪个类。在这个例子中,麦当劳和肯德基代表不同的工厂,它们都生产鸡翅这一产品,但口味不同。消费者(即追MM的人)无需关心具体...
设计模式概述 设计模式是一种面向对象的设计方法,旨在提高软件系统的可维护性、可复用性、可扩展性和灵活性。随着业务变得越来越复杂,让面向对象保持结构良好的...抽象工厂模式很好地发挥了开闭原则、依赖倒置原则。
创建型模式如工厂模式、抽象工厂模式、单例模式等,主要关注对象的创建过程,使系统的整体结构更易于管理和维护。结构型模式如适配器模式、装饰器模式、代理模式等,关注如何将不同的类或对象组合在一起,形成新的...
2. 抽象工厂模式(Abstract Factory Pattern):在抽象工厂模式中,一组相关或相互依赖的对象有一共同的接口,且提供一个工厂来创建这一组对象,使得客户端在不关心具体实现的情况下可以创建一系列相关对象。...
- **抽象工厂模式**:提供一个创建一系列相关或相互依赖对象的接口,而无需指定它们具体的类。 - **单例模式**:确保一个类只有一个实例,并提供一个全局访问点。 - **建造者模式**:将一个复杂对象的构建与其...
创建型设计模式如工厂方法模式和抽象工厂模式都是Java开发中非常重要的工具,它们能够帮助开发者更好地组织代码结构,提高程序的可扩展性和灵活性。通过深入理解这些模式的概念及其应用场景,开发人员可以更好地应对...
4. 抽象工厂:创建相关或依赖对象的家族,而无需明确指定具体类。 5. 建造者模式:封装一个复杂对象的构建过程,并可以按步骤构造。 6. 原型模式:通过复制现有的实例来创建新的实例。 7. 适配器模式:将一个类的...
8. **设计模式**:在大型项目中,设计模式如单例模式(用于全局资源管理,如音乐播放器)、工厂模式(用于对象的创建)和观察者模式(用于事件监听)等会被广泛使用。 9. **调试与测试**:为了确保游戏的稳定性和...
如果你也喜欢C#开发或者.NET开发,可以关注我,我会一直更新相关内容,并且会是超级详细的教程,只要你有耐心,基本上不会有什么问题,如果有不懂的,也可以私信我加我联系方式,我将毫无保留的将我的经验和技术分享...
23种经典设计模式分为创建型、结构型和行为型三大类,例如工厂模式、单例模式、适配器模式、装饰器模式、代理模式、观察者模式等。熟悉并能灵活运用设计模式是衡量开发者经验和技术深度的重要标准。 以上只是Java...
1. **设计模式**:超级模块可能采用了诸如工厂模式、单例模式、观察者模式等设计模式,以实现代码的高效组织和重用。 2. **模块化架构**:模块化设计使得代码可以按功能拆分为独立的单元,每个单元都有明确的职责。...